Murtha’s Funeral to Be Held Tuesday

Public viewings of the late Rep. John Murtha (D-Pa.) are set for Sunday and Monday in Johnstown, Pa., followed by a Tuesday funeral service, according to Murtha’s Congressional office.

The viewings will take place at Duca Funeral Home from 3 p.m. to 7 p.m. on Sunday, and again on Monday. The funeral home is located at 1622 Menoher Boulevard in Johnstown. Murtha’s funeral service will be held Tuesday at 11 a.m. at the Westmont Presbyterian Church, located at 601 Luzerne Street.

A private interment will follow at Grandview Cemetery, also in Johnstown.

Speaker Nancy Pelosi (D-Calif.), a longtime friend and ally of Murtha’s, will lead a large Congressional delegation at the funeral service. Pelosi is also working with Murtha’s family to hold a public memorial in the Capitol in the coming weeks.
